Fall came to North Carolina with fantastic weather for the 17th running and the first annual Ken Spencer Memorial Fulda Gap event !
Nearly one thousand players and eight tanks took the field in what many players said was the best Fulda game in years . The Valken Graffiti and New World paint was excellent and there were 18 vendors on site to support everyone who came to play the game .
The two commanding Generals planned for almost a year in advance for this game . Preregistration was key in allowing them to prep their players before they got to the event . This year Warsaw was led by Chris Fosnacht and NATO was led by 2022 winning general Desi Johnson .
With the sides equally balanced , Saturday morning began with the sound of a firework barrage to start the game . NATO quickly found out that it was not going to be the walk in the park that they expected after the 2022 victory . Warsaw had brought their “ A ” game and , as you can tell by the attached pictures , the fighting was fierce , not only in the open country , but in the wooded areas as well . When the game ended Saturday , Warsaw had a commanding lead , but they knew that they could still lose the game on Sunday as many a Fulda has been lost on Sunday . www . paintball . media 029
